    How many circuits are needed in a three-bedroom apartment s electrical distribution box

    A modern NEC-compliant home typically needs: 2,000 sqft / 3 bed / 2 bath: 18–22 circuits; 2,800 sqft / 4 bed / 3 bath: 24–30 circuits; 3,500+ sqft / 5 bed / 4 bath: 32–42 circuits. Covers general-purpose lighting circuits, small appliance circuits, laundry circuits, dedicated appliance circuits, and 240V equipment circuits for complete home electrical design. Calculations are for reference only. Always verify against NEC and local codes before installation. According to NEC Article 100 – Definitions: Branch Circuit: Refers to the conductors. The required number of circuits is calculated based on the dwelling's size and the high-power appliances it contains.     Standard configuration of temporary primary distribution box

    Main distribution box (level 1): 630A main circuit breaker, branch covering concrete mixer (30kW), crane (40kW) and other equipment, equipped with 150mA leakage protector and surge protection, incoming cable YJV-4×120mm².
